I'm on my second 2008 CL63 with the first one delivered new on 5/30/2007 and #2 purchased in May 2018 with 32000 miles. #2 is not a daily driver but gets out in good weather to bring a smile to my face. I kept #1 for nearly 50,000 miles with a few issues, most notably ABC suspension problems, but nothing major. The 2008 naturally aspirated 6.2 was Mercedes's first engine designed exclusively by AMG and while being quick, did not have the torque of the later, smaller twin turbo engines. What it does have is a roar similar to a Grand National stock car and mid-range power that seems endless. I enjoy driving distinctive large cars with large engines but aftermarket engine tuning is not one of my sports, so I am more than satisfied with the OE vehicle. It does look great and it's very comfortable.
